ACADEMY OF HAIR DESIGN v. COMMERCIAL UNION


699 A.2d 1153 (1997)

1997 ME 188

MAINE STATE ACADEMY OF HAIR DESIGN, INC., et al. v. COMMERCIAL UNION INSURANCE COMPANY, et al.

Supreme Judicial Court of Maine.

Decided August 12, 1997.


Attorney(s) appearing for the Case

John G. Connor (orally), Portland, for plaintiffs.

Anne M. Carney (orally), James D. Poliquin, Norman, Hanson & DeTroy, Portland, for defendants.

Before WATHEN, C.J., and ROBERTS, GLASSMAN, CLIFFORD, RUDMAN, DANA, and LIPEZ, JJ.


DANA, Justice.

[¶ 1] Maine State Academy of Hair Design, Inc. (MSAHD), Jeffrey Saleeby, and William Malloy (collectively the Academy) appeal from the summary judgment entered in the Superior Court (Cumberland County, Saufley, J.) in favor of Commercial Union Insurance Company on all five counts of the Academy's complaint seeking to have Commercial Union declared responsible to defend and indemnify the Academy in the actions brought against it by Amber...
